
Oil Prices Break $80 as Middle East Conflict Threatens UK Inflation Progress, Gilt Yields Rise
Oil prices surged above $80 per barrel amid escalating Middle East conflict, disrupting shipping routes and threatening to reverse UK inflation gains. UK gilt yields are climbing as geopolitical risk compounds fiscal pressures ahead of Chancellor Rachel Reeves' Spring Statement. The energy price shock puts Bank of England rate cuts in jeopardy while bond markets reprice inflation expectations.
